Smartwatches, fitness trackers, and health monitors have become popular tools for tracking health. But are they truly effective?
What Wearables Can Do
- Count steps and track calories burned.
- Monitor heart rate, blood oxygen, and sleep cycles.
- Provide early warnings for irregular heart rhythms.
- Encourage active and healthy lifestyles.
Advantages
- Motivates users to stay active.
- Provides useful data for healthcare providers.
- Helps in detecting early signs of potential issues.
Limitations
- Accuracy varies between devices.
- Cannot replace professional medical testing.
